The Paste Crew operator reports to the Paste Fill Coordinator. Their primary responsibility is to safely operate the paste plants, ensuring production targets and objectives are achieved efficiently and in accordance with Mining Department standards

To thrive in this role, you’ll need:
Experience: Minimum of 2 years' practical experience in a paste crew role, with demonstrated problem-solving abilities and a proven capacity to work effectively within a team environment. Experience in the installation of paste reticulation systems and associated equipment, as well as the construction of paste walls and bunds, is essential
Qualifications: Current “C” Class Western Australian Driver’s License, Current Working at Height certificate, Competent in operating Integrated Tool Carrier’s, Senior First Aid certificate (desirable). Dangerous Goods Security card.
